摘    要:回顾了体系地震动力分析的历史过程,并对地震动力分析的传统理论方法、近似方法和现代计算技术从新的角度加以阐述,同时给出体系地震动力分析的应用前景,以促进经典的传统理论方法、近似方法和现代计算技术的综合和在实际工程中的应用,形成系统而完整的地震动力分析体系。

Abstract:A historical review on the analysis of dynamic earthquake response is firstly presented. Then a variety of traditional theories and modern computational technologies frequently applied to the structural dynamic earthquake analysis is introduced systematically.Finally, a prospect on the dynamic earthquake analysis is given. This paper makes great efforts to promote a common bridge for the application of traditional theories and modern computational technologies on structural dynamic earthquake analysis.
